Top Picks for Work-Friendly Cafes
Here are some standout spots around Singapore that are perfect for your next work session:
- Chye Seng Huat Hardware: Located in the heart of Jalan Besar, this unique café doubles as a coffee roaster and provides ample space for work, with reliable Wi-Fi and accessible power outlets.
- BooksActually: This independent bookstore and café in Tiong Bahru is a haven for creative-types, offering a quiet environment with good coffee and inspiring reads to fuel your creativity.
- Real Food: Not only does this café serve wholesome, organic meals, but it is also designed with a comfortable and welcoming atmosphere that encourages focused work sessions.

Practical Tips for Working at Cafes
While working from a cafe can be refreshing, it also comes with its own set of challenges. Here are a few tips to make your cafe work experience smoother:
- Arrive Early: Early birds enjoy the best seating and can choose quieter times to focus.
- Mind Your Time: Be considerate of how long you occupy a table, especially in busy cafes.
- Buy Something: Support the café by purchasing a drink or snack; after all, you’re using their space!
